How to fill out the Erosion Control Application - Clackamas online
Filling out the Erosion Control Application for Clackamas is essential for managing soil erosion during construction activities.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to help users complete the application accurately and efficiently online.
Follow the steps to successfully complete your application.
- Click 'Get Form' button to obtain the application form and open it in the appropriate editor.
- Review the permit requirements, which are applicable if soil disturbance of 800 square feet or more will occur, or if 1 or more acres of soil will be disturbed cumulatively. Ensure you understand if you need a local EPSC permit or a DEQ National Pollutant Discharge Elimination System permit.
- Prepare the required information as per the checklist provided in the application. This includes three copies of a plot plan drawn to scale detailing contours, storage locations for excavated materials, property lines, and erosion control devices.
- Fill out the Construction Schedule and Erosion Control Maintenance Plan as needed. Make sure all construction measures are planned according to the requirements of the facility.
- Complete the contact information section, including the owner's name, company, and the emergency contact person's details. Ensure that the contact person is erosion control certified, if necessary.
- Sign the application form in the designated area to affirm your commitment to comply with the erosion prevention and sediment control measures outlined in the rules and regulations.
- Once all fields are accurately filled, review the application thoroughly. Save changes, and download or print a copy of your completed form for your records.
- Submit the application along with any necessary documents to the appropriate department for review and permit issuance.

The erosion control plan needs to show what BMPs will be used and where, as well as the total disturbance area. The plan must include measures to prevent erosion, contain sediment and control drainage. The erosion control plan must also include installation details of the BMPs as well as notes.
